Saudi police clash with foreign workers – Al Jazeera
African news:
In Saudi Arabia, police have fought with foreign workers protesting against a visa crackdown. Two people were reportedly killed, and dozens injured in the capital. Al Jazeera’s Nicole Johnston reports.
Source: Al Jazeera